Concrete graphic representation of packaging boxes
Concrete graphics of packaging boxes: The characteristic of concrete representation is to be faithful to the natural form of objective objects. The expressive methods of concrete graphics used in packaging design include photography, painting, or computer synthesis. Photography is the most common means of expression in packaging design, and its greatest function is to visually and realistically reproduce the texture, shape, and static performance of products, while also capturing typical dynamic images in an instant.
The commercial use of photography has a history of nearly a hundred years from the beginning of the 20th century to today. Due to the development of technology, the continuous advancement of photography and printing plate making techniques, especially the emergence of digital cameras, which are directly connected to computers, quickly and efficiently ensure the quality of images. Due to the authenticity of photography, it creates a sense of trust and familiarity, triggering consumers' associations with products and promoting their desire to purchase them. Photography has always been one of the most mainstream expression techniques in packaging design. The characteristics of photography packaging design are strong visual language persuasiveness, close to reality, and objective reflection of life. Its form can be a standalone photography expression, a photography montage expression, a creative photography expression, or a combination of photography, painting, and graphics, with diverse features. The works expressed by photography techniques are intuitive and persuasive.
The painting techniques can also fully express concrete shapes. Whether it is oil painting, printmaking, watercolor, traditional Chinese painting, gongbi painting, or cartoon comics, the history of painting can be traced back to primitive rock paintings, which are the oldest means and tools for humans to record and communicate information. Painting can also express personal emotions. Due to the diversity of materials and tools used in painting, different visual effects can be expressed, which can be highly realistic, expressive, and exaggerated.
In the application process of packaging products, we strive to coordinate the expressive techniques of painting with the individual characteristics of the product, bringing a relaxed and pleasant feeling to consumers in the process of understanding product information, and promoting sales through appreciation.
The packaging uses delicate pointillism techniques to carefully depict natural mountain villages and fields, showcasing the original ecological style and conveying the unique and fresh creative design of "Little Reunion" rice.
The expressive techniques of painting are flexible and diverse, capable of depicting natural objects in the real world and showcasing the whimsical ideas of illusory spaces. It can fully express the will and emotions of the person, and better reflect the unique charm of their art. Compared to photography, photography is more commercialized, while painting is more artistic. Based on this, painting is highly favored by consumers for its extraordinary versatility and affinity.
